@charset "shift_jis";
/* 京 */

/*===============================

	[ usage ]

===============================*/

/*
-----------------------------------------------------------
	section
-----------------------------------------------------------
*/
div.ml10 h4 {
	color: #189abb;
	margin-top:10px;
	margin-bottom:10px;
}


/*災害情報*/
#contents table.disasterinfo th, #contents table.disasterinfo td {
    margin: 0;
    padding: 0;
}

#contents table.disasterinfo {
    border-collapse: collapse;
    border-spacing: 0;
    font-size: inherit;
    width: 95%;
    margin-bottom: 30px;
}

#contents table.disasterinfo th, #contents table.disasterinfo td {
    border: 1px solid #dddddd;
    padding: 0.5em;
}

#contents table.disasterinfo th {
    font-weight: bold;
    text-align: center;
    color: #ffffff;
}

#contents table.disasterinfo thead th {
    background-color: #25adcf;
}

#contents table.disasterinfo thead th.name {
	width: 25%;
}

#contents table.disasterinfo thead th.price {
	width: 15%;
}

#contents table.disasterinfo tbody th {
    background-color: #e9ffff;
    color: #666666;
}

#contents table.disasterinfo caption {
    margin-bottom: 0.5em;
    text-align: center;
}


#contents table.disasterinfo th, #contents table.disasterinfo td {
    margin: 0;
    padding: 10px;
}

#contents table.disasterinfo {
    border-collapse: collapse;
    border-spacing: 0;
    font-size: inherit;
    width: 95%;
}

/*サービス*/
#contents table.disasterinfo th, #contents table.servicelist td {
    border: 1px solid #dddddd;
    padding: 0.5em;
}

#contents table.servicelist th, #contents table.servicelist td {
    margin: 0;
    padding: 0;
}

#contents table.servicelist {
    border-collapse: collapse;
    border-spacing: 0;
    font-size: inherit;
    width: 95%;
}

#contents table.servicelist th, #contents table.servicelist td {
    border: 1px solid #dddddd;
    padding: 0.5em;
}

#contents table.servicelist th {
    font-weight: bold;
    text-align: center;
    color: #ffffff;
}

#contents table.servicelist thead th {
    background-color: #98cbce;
}

#contents table.servicelist thead th.name {
	width: 25%;
}

#contents table.servicelist thead th.price {
	width: 15%;
}

#contents table.servicelist tbody th {
    background-color: #e9ffff;
    color: #666666;
}

#contents table.servicelist caption {
    margin-bottom: 0.5em;
    text-align: center;
}


#contents table.servicelist th, #contents table.servicelist td {
    margin: 0;
    padding: 10px;
}

#contents table.servicelist {
    border-collapse: collapse;
    border-spacing: 0;
    font-size: inherit;
    width: 95%;
}

#contents table.servicelist th, #contents table.servicelist td {
    border: 1px solid #dddddd;
    padding: 0.5em;
}


/*まとめ*/
div#conclusion {
    border: 1px solid #ccc;
    padding: 15px 15px 0px 15px;
}

